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25732682413 4812112 0879315 55 3658753
120600 1709 9101741929
120600 1709 9101741929
64 561976693 953942748 146
All about undefined
Interested in learning more?
120600 1709 9101741929
64 561976693 953942748 146
See more
68691085 73088415 79654190965
95 16 7689646450
See more
2911009 154696463 97082663
544 59632 3710 6266797514
See more